What is the difference between Freelance Design Verification Engineer vs Freelance Hardware Test Engineer?

AspectFreelance Design Verification Engineer

Freelance Design Verification Engineers focus on verifying that hardware designs meet specifications through simulation and testing, often working on FPGA, ASIC, or semiconductor projects. They typically hold certifications in digital design and verification tools, and work in industries like semiconductor, electronics, and tech startups. Freelance Hardware Test Engineers, on the other hand, primarily perform physical testing of hardware prototypes and products, focusing on functional and reliability testing in manufacturing environments. While both roles require technical expertise, verification engineers emphasize simulation and design validation, whereas test engineers focus on real-world hardware testing.

Job description

Eaton's Electrical Critical Power Solutions Division is currently seeking a Specialist Mechanical Engineer to join our team in Raleigh, NC. This position will be a hybrid office (3 days in-office, 2 days remote) role as long as you live within 50 miles of our Raleigh, NC facility. Relocation benefits will be provided within the United States only.
The Specialist Mechanical Engineer is a technical leader responsible for the mechanical design and development of critical power infrastructure products from concept through launch. This role serves as the mechanical design owner for complex new product development programs, providing technical leadership, mentoring engineers, driving innovation, and collaborating with global cross-functional teams to deliver solutions that meet customer and business objectives. The Specialist Mechanical Engineer influences engineering best practices, advances mechanical and thermal design technologies, and helps drive continuous improvement across the global engineering organization.
The expected annual salary range for this role is $113000 - $165000 a year.
Please note the salary information shown above is a general guideline only. Salaries are based upon candidate skills, experience, and qualifications, as well as market and business considerations.
What you'll do:
• Lead the design, development, and launch of critical power infrastructure products that meet customer requirements and Eaton commitments for safety, quality, reliability, cost, and schedule.
• Own the mechanical design of assigned products, making engineering decisions based on analysis, testing, DFMA principles, cost targets, and cross-functional input.
• Develop mechanical systems and components using 3D CAD, engineering analysis, prototype validation, and product testing to deliver robust, manufacturable solutions.
• Collaborate with global cross-functional teams to develop next-generation UPS and energy storage solutions for mission-critical applications such as data centers and healthcare facilities.
• Drive product architecture, system layout, and detailed design decisions while balancing performance, manufacturability, serviceability, reliability, and cost objectives.
• Provide technical leadership through design reviews, mentorship, and application of engineering best practices throughout the product development lifecycle.
• Support prototype builds, verification and validation testing, customer deployments, and regulatory certification activities, including UL compliance.
• Identify and implement improvements to engineering processes, tools, and test methodologies to enhance product quality, efficiency, and speed to market.
